I attempt (almost always unsuccessfully) to write a novel for National Novel Writing Month (NaNoWriMo.org) every November.
Of course, the perfect text editor to use for NaNoWriMo: Nano!
I find it lightweight, fully featured and easy to use. It can easily call up the "spell" spellchecker - but it doesn't give suggestions. It also doesn't give a word count.
So when I need more advanced features, I fire up Open Office. http://www.afterthedeadline.com/ has a great grammar checker as well.
I also keep an encrypted diary on Linux using Lifeograph.
I'm very happy that the opensource movement has plenty of free tools for writers!
